Timeline for Grade Submission
Faculty may now begin entering grades in my.SDSU for the Fall 2022 semester (and several have already done so successfully!) Grades are due December 30, 2022 at 11 p.m. 

Please note that grades posted in my.SDSU are immediately visible to students. Faculty who would like their students to complete feedback surveys prior to viewing end-of-semester grades are encouraged to enter grades after December 20, 11 p.m., when the student feedback survey window closes.

How to Submit Grades
Faculty may export grades from Canvas into my.SDSU or enter grades manually. Step-by-step instructions for Canvas export and manual entry are available here. If grades are entered but not posted by the faculty member, my.SDSU will automatically post all entered grades on December 30 at 11 p.m. If a grade roster is incomplete, students for whom no grades are entered will receive an RD (report delayed). 

Student Feedback Surveys
From December 13 - 20, students will be invited to complete course feedback surveys with a pop-up message in Canvas and reminder emails from the Explorance Blue platform. Please consult the Faculty Guide for Accessing Student Feedback Surveys in my.SDSU/Explorance for further information. 

Survey results will be available to faculty after the grading period closes, during the week of January 2nd). Please look for an email from the Explorance Blue platform.
